St. Oswald's Church - Zug, Switzerland
In the 15th century a church to the honour of St. Oswald was erected on the site where it was thought
that a chapel to St. Anne had previously stood. Johannes Eberhart, Master of Arts, the priest in Zug, whose family owned both the castle and the land surrounding it, was the initiator of the project, and so
it was that St. Oswald became a patron saint of Zug, along with St. Michael.
